Watford investigating incident of homophobic chanting during Southampton game

Watford

are investigating an incident of

homophobic chanting

by their fans in Saturday's Premier League loss to

Southampton

, the club said in a statement on Monday.

Tired of too many ads?go ad free now

Supporter

Alexander Pitt

reported the episode on social media on Sunday, saying that he and his brother left the Vicarage Road stadium before fulltime after they heard a section of fans hurling homophobic abuse at an opposition player.

"We are aware (of the incident). We have spoken to the supporter who reported this and are working with them to identify the individuals responsible," Watford said.

"We reiterate our zero-tolerance approach to discrimination and how to report it."

Watford, who replaced manager

Xisco Munoz

with

Claudio Ranieri

last month, are 16th in the league standings with 10 points from as many games. They travel to Arsenal on Sunday.
